What is a Black Book Horse Sale?

A black book horse sale refers to an auction or sale specifically featuring horses listed in a “black book.” These books, typically published annually by breed registries or associations, contain detailed pedigrees and often performance records of horses within a specific breed.

Why Choose a Black Book Horse Sale?

Purchasing a horse from a black book sale offers several advantages:

  • Verified Pedigree: The black book listing provides documented proof of the horse’s lineage, ensuring its authenticity and breeding quality.
  • Performance Potential: Many black books highlight horses with proven show records or offspring with successful competition histories, giving potential buyers insight into the horse’s potential.
  • Breed Specific Selection: Black book sales often focus on a particular breed, making it easier for buyers seeking a specific type or discipline of horse.

Navigating the Black Book Sale

Attending your first black book horse sale can feel overwhelming.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you navigate the process:

  1. Research: Identify the breed and type of horse that aligns with your riding goals and experience level. Obtain a copy of the relevant black book and familiarize yourself with the listed horses.
  2. Attend Pre-Sale Events: Many black book sales host preview events, allowing potential buyers to observe horses in person, ask questions, and potentially schedule a test ride.
  3. Set a Budget: Establish a realistic budget, factoring in not just the purchase price but also associated costs like pre-purchase exams, transportation, and initial care.
  4. Engage with Professionals: Consider working with a trusted equine veterinarian and trainer. They can provide valuable insights, assess the horse’s suitability, and advocate for your best interests.
  5. Understand the Terms: Carefully review the sale’s terms and conditions, including payment methods, health guarantees, and any return policies.

Common Questions about Black Book Horse Sales

Do all black book horses come from top bloodlines?

While black books feature registered horses with documented pedigrees, not all entries represent elite bloodlines. The emphasis is on verified lineage and potential, with horses at varying price points and levels.

What if I can’t attend the sale in person?

Many black book sales offer online bidding options or phone bidding services, allowing remote participation. However, it’s still crucial to conduct thorough research and engage with professionals remotely.

Are black book horse sales only for experienced riders?

Black book horse sales cater to a wide range of buyers, from seasoned professionals to passionate amateurs. The key is to select a horse that matches your riding ability and experience.

FAQs

1. How often are black book sales held?
Black book sales schedules vary depending on the breed registry or association. Some occur annually, while others might be held biannually or even more frequently.

2. What is the average price range for horses at a black book sale?
Prices can fluctuate drastically based on factors such as breed, age, pedigree, training, and performance history.

3. Do black book sales offer financing options?
Financing options vary between sales. Some might have partnerships with equine lending institutions, while others may require buyers to secure financing independently.

4. Can I return a horse purchased at a black book sale?
Return policies differ significantly between sales. It’s crucial to thoroughly understand the terms and conditions, including any health guarantees or return windows, before finalizing a purchase.

5. What should I look for when evaluating a horse at a black book sale?
Beyond the pedigree information in the black book, assess the horse’s overall health, temperament, conformation, and movement. Observe its behavior both in and out of the stall.
